About the Role:
The Manager, People and Culture is responsible for coordination and oversight of HR & WHS programs at the History Trust of SA, and the provision of operational and strategic advice to management and employees on a wide range of HR & WHS systems, processes, policies, legislation and Australian Standards.

Key responsibilities:

  • Coordinate the development, implementation and evaluation of HR and WHS processes, programs and workforce re-alignment and change management initiatives in accordance with the Trust's strategic and operational goals and government policies.
  • Coordinate the delivery of WHS Management Systems, risk management systems, corrective actions, and other WHS systems, projects or tasks undertaken at the History Trust of SA.
  • Implement, review and contribute to the continuous improvement of effective HR & WHS policies and processes, ensuring alignment with best practice and legislative requirements.
  • Provide expert advice, support and operational oversight on a diverse range of HR matters, policies, legislation and systems including matters of sensitive, critical or complex nature.
  • Provide expert advice, guidance and recommendations to managers and employees of the History Trust on a range of WHS matters including WHS Management, policies, legislation, and systems.
  • Coordinate the delivery of HR functions such as recruitment and selection, induction, staff development, performance management and other HR systems, projects or tasks undertaken at the History Trust of SA.
  • Ensure the effective operational oversight and coordination of HR and WHS business operations including the performance, development and management of assigned staff.
  • Support HTSA portfolios to comply with History Trust and SA Government policies and processes.
  • Prepare reports and recommendations on HR & WHS matters for senior management to support the operations objectives.
  • Ensure the effective and compliant operation of the WHS & HR functions at the History Trust of SA.
  • Foster a culture of genuine consultation and communication between key stakeholders, both internal and external, regarding WHS, IM, and HR.
